HP OfficeJet Pro 9015e All-in-One Printer
Microsoft Windows 11

After clearing a jam in the ADF, I can't get the ADF Cover to close all the way. Tabs don't fit properly into the ADF Tab.

Misaligned ADF Hinges or Tabs

Lift the ADF cover fully again.

Slowly lower it while guiding the side tabs into their slots. Make sure they’re not tilted or catching on anything.

Press gently but firmly downward until you hear or feel a slight click.

 

Paper Debris or Jam Remnants

A tiny piece of paper or plastic may still be caught in the hinge or tab areas.

Inspect the ADF hinge area and tab slots with a flashlight.

Use tweezers or a small brush to remove any debris or leftover jammed paper.

Wipe gently with a soft, lint-free cloth.
